Autumnal Equinox – A Feminine Perspective
The AUTUMNAL EQUINOX – A FEMININE PERSPECTIVE pop-up exhibition opened at Maverick Chelsea in New York on September 21, featuring works by three of the most original female artists on Romanian artistic scene - Catinca Mălăimare, Daniela Pălimariu, and Ioana Stanca.

Groundbreaking Artists Geta Brătescu and Ion Grigorescu Presented in NYC
Thanks to Bucharest-based Ivan Gallery, two of the most influential and revered Romanian artists of the last decades, Geta Brătescu and Ion Grigorescu, will be presented at the forthcoming Independent Art Fair in New York, with the support of the Romanian Cultural Institute.
